2106766501493312339622896729082021
Odd
2106766501493312339622896729082021 is odd
Previous odd number is 2106766501493312339622896729082019
Next odd number is 2106766501493312339622896729082023
Cubed
9350809573481955362306467206734685880788498601830298236857257914344891006505786964058819192187495261
Squared
4438465091814370824538264667249164854502844539815318666225345444441
Binary
110011111011111001000011011010100110110001000001011111101111100111000101001100000100110001000000100100010100101